Wikipedia

  1. Tax rate

    In a tax system, the tax rate is the ratio (usually expressed as a percentage) at which a business or person is taxed. There are several methods used to present a tax rate: statutory, average, marginal, and effective. These rates can also be presented using different definitions applied to a tax base: inclusive and exclusive.

ChatGPT

  1. tax rate

    A tax rate is the percentage at which an individual or corporation is taxed by the government. This can be applied to various types of taxes including income tax, sales tax, property tax, etc. The rate is usually set by the government or other taxing authority and can vary based on income level or type of goods and services.
